Debuting in 2004, the fifth-generation 3 Series brought distinct body code designations for the sedan (E90), Touring (E91), Coupe (E92), and hardtop Convertible (E93). Designed under Joji Nagashima, it featured a longer wheelbase, wider tracks, and modern Flame Surfacing touches.

Under the hood, the E90 introduced turbocharging back to mainstream BMWs with the legendary N54 twin-turbo 335i, delivering effortless muscle. Combined with run-flat tires, active steering options, and iDrive, the E90 generation modernized the sports sedan line.
